I'd like to show the reservation line or box office phone number for events. and, if user is viewing on smart phone, allow user to click to dial the phone number.
the address shows as a clickable link to map apps... how can the phone number be 'clickable" too?

Many modern mobile browsers automatically detect phone numbers and convert them to links. You can also manually make phone numbers into click-to-call links

To mark a phone number as a link, use the tel: scheme. The syntax is simple:

For example: NIST Telephone Time-of-Day Service

<a href="tel:+1-303-499-7111">+1 (303) 499-7111</a>

You can embed HTML like the above in your event descriptions
